When It’s Time to Get Your Air Conditioning Repaired

Is the level of comfort in your home falling short of what you would like it to be? There are other, more subtle problems that, if neglected, might cause more serious repairs or the need for an early replacement of your ac system. While a system that will not switch on is a clear sign that you need repairs, there are other, less obvious issues. If you are familiar with the more subtle signs of a issue with your air conditioning, you will be able to contact a professional service expert earlier rather than later.

If any of the following apply, one of our Iowa AC repair experts recommends that you give us a call:

  • You are incurring an increase in the quantity of cash required to spend for your regular monthly utility expenses: Inefficient operation of your a/c unit can be brought on by a number of different issues, consisting of dripping ductwork, an internal malfunction, or a malfunctioning thermostat. This indicates that it needs to work more difficult to keep your property cool, which will lead to a significant increase in the amount that you pay in utility expenses.
  • You only see hot air coming out of your vents: First things first, make sure you haven’t unintentionally set the thermostat to the inaccurate temperature by checking it. If that is not the case, then you probably have a issue on the inside of your air conditioning system, and you must get it examined by a expert.
  • You are seeing a greater humidity level at your home: Even though this is not the main function of your ac system, it is accountable for controling the humidity level within your home or business building. Greater humidity suggests that there is an excess of moisture in the air, which can cause the growth of mold and mildew in addition to making the air feel warm and sticky. It is vital that you get this matter fixed as rapidly as humanly practical, particularly for the sake of your safety.
  • The air flow in your unit is inadequate: Regrettably, there are a variety of elements that can result in inadequate air flow. We will require to carry out a extensive examination in order to figure out whether the issue is the outcome of a stopped up air filter, an concern with the blower, frozen evaporator coils, leaking ductwork, or blocked duct.
  • You observe that there is a considerable amount of moisture in the location around your system: Condensation is a natural occurrence, however it should not be present in extreme amounts. It is possible that you have a dripping refrigerant or a stopped up drain tube if you discover any excess wetness or pooling water in the location.
  • Unusual Noises from Your Unit: It is to be expected for an a/c unit to develop some background sound while it is running. On the other hand, if it begins making audible screeching, screeching, grinding, groaning, or scraping noises, this is an obvious sign that something requires to be fixed.
  • It appears that there is a problem with your thermostat: It’s possible that the thermostat is the source of the problems you’re having with your a/c unit. If you have hot and cold areas around your home, your system will not shut down, or it won’t begin, it could be because of a issue with the thermostat. If your unit won’t begin, it could likewise be since it will not shut off.
  • Foul odors are coming from your system: There may be a problem with your a/c if you smell anything burning or a moldy odor. These odors can be triggered by a range of elements, including mold advancement and charred wiring.
  • Your system turns often in between the following states: When the temperature inside your home reaches the level that you have actually picked on the thermostat, air conditioners are set to switch off automatically. In spite of this, it will continue to cycle even when there is something incorrect with it.

The HVAC System Is Making Weird Noises

There are a few sounds that ought to not be heard coming from air conditioning unit even though they do not operate in full silence. These sounds might be anything from a banging to a shrieking to a grinding to a clicking noise. These particular sounds almost always show that there is a problem within the a/c unit that has to be repaired by a expert of in Story County.

Sounds that are Weird and Different Coming From Your air conditioning The following need to be included:

  • Banging: The problem is generally the compressor in an a/c that is making a banging sound. This element of the air conditioning unit is responsible for providing refrigerant to the numerous other elements of the unit in order to remove excess heat from your home. Compressor elements may loosen up as the air conditioning system ages. This noise is triggered by the parts walking around and rattling and banging into one another.
  • Screeching: A damaged blower fan motor within the air conditioning system might produce a sound similar to shrieking or squealing if the motor is working incorrectly. Normally, a defective fan belt or damaged bearings in the motor are to blame for this noise. Switch off the AC right now and connect with a professional for repair work whenever you hear a shrieking sound.
  • Grinding: The noise of something grinding is never ever a great sign to hear originating from any type of mechanical things. Pistons inside the compressor may have broken, which may lead to this grinding sound originating from the AC. When a compressor’s pistons become worn, it often shows that the compressor itself needs to be changed. The total air conditioning unit could need to be changed depending upon the model of AC and how old it is.
  • Clicking: It is extremely typical for an air conditioning system to make a clicking noise when it at first turns on. If you hear clicking throughout the whole duration of the cooling cycle, then there is a issue with the clicking. These clicks are the result of a thermostat that is not working effectively.
